NODE安装和使用说明,报错处理方法

  • Post author:
  • Post category:其他


1.打开电脑自带的命令行窗口,可以让VSCODE中的JS文件在后端NODE环境下运行。

2.在POW中,输入CD+空格+文件路径是切换文件路径,如果运行JS文件报错,就需要切换对的路径后才能运行,路径可以直接找到CV地址即可。

3. JS是一门单线程语言,也叫主线程,同一时间只能做一件事情,也就是写的JS代码执行的时候是从上到下一行一行去执行,所以JS中一旦出BUG就会阻止后面代码执行。所以是同步执行。如果有耗时的任务需要去执行的话,也就是异步任务,如定时器等,一般同步任务是立即执行的,不耗时。

先执行同步任务,遇到异步任务先委托给宿主环境浏览器或者node,然后看异步任务那个先有节结果谁先执行。

4.npm也就是包管理器,NODE运行需要第三方插件工具,好用写起来方便,所以npm是用来下载管理第三方的插件(工具,包)。


可以在npm官网去下载插件,库。如experess包。需要这个包,就在POW里面去安装这个(安装方法:npm+空格+install+空格+包的名称express)注意,因为npm是国外的,下载慢的话,可以先装个国内的(安装方法:npm+空格+install+空格+cnpm+空格+-g),国外提供,cnpm国内提供。下载好这个以后再去安装包就会快一些,(cnpm+install+express)安装速度就会快很多。注意:在你下载express这个包的时候,会下载好多其他的包,因为express这个包依赖了其他的包,所以下载的时候会连同其他的一并也给你下载下来。这些所有的包都会存在本地电脑的node-modules目录下,而package.json文件会记录项目中下载了那些插件。好处就是,会随时自动记录你这个项目下载了那些包。但node-modules文件夹太大,所以在打包上传到git或者库中的时候会删除node-moduls,用的时候再下载。而且是package.json记录中有的包才会去给你下载,没有是不会给你下载的。所以这是记录文件的好处。在下载别人的项目时需要npm+install,项目才可以跑。

npm+ i  /  cnpm+  i  会根据文件package.json的记录批量下载所需的第三方包。


5.如果遇到安装包的时候失败的话,需要更改执行策略,报错如下所示:

解决办法:

1、在系统中搜索框 输入 Windos PowerShell

2. 点击“管理员身份运行”

3、输入“ set-ExecutionPolicy RemoteSigned”回车

4、根据提示,输入A,回车

六.



版权声明:本文为weixin_66171880原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。